15/02/2009, 12:25 PM
Pike Rovers 10 9 0 1 32 6 27
Regional Utd 11 7 3 1 20 6 24
Fairview Rgs 11 7 3 1 31 11 24
Ballynanty Rvs 12 7 2 3 26 11 23
Janesboro 11 6 2 3 26 22 20
Aisling Annacotty 11 5 2 4 21 13 17
Wembley Rvs 11 3 4 4 20 30 13
Carew Park 10 4 0 6 12 19 12
Corbally Utd 12 3 1 8 22 34 10
Dromore Celtic 12 3 1 8 16 36 10
Granville Rgs 11 2 1 8 13 27 7
Kilmallock 12 1 1 10 15 35 4


RESULTS
15/02/09
Carew Pk 0-3 Fairview,
Ballynanty 2-0 Dromore,
Aisling 1-3 Pike Rvs,
Wembley 4-2 Kilmallock,
Janesboro 1-0 Regional,
